Senior Director, VAS Channel Management

The NA, Sr Director of VAS Channel Management will be responsible for driving a scaled and efficient Channel/ Partner sales process and driving the growth of Value-Added Services (VAS) indirect revenue.  Their team will consist of 5 direct reports that are responsible for developing indirect revenue through channel and partner relationships.  They will partner closely with NA regional sales, delivery, and solutions/ product leadership to execute initiatives designed to grow NA VAS indirect revenue. Major focal points will include setting the strategic direction for the team in alignment with the broader VAS organizational goals, assigning the team to the highest revenue opportunities, creating an efficient operating environment, and developing talent.  This role will also engage directly with large strategic partners to drive business development. Essential Functions·       Build and enhance Partner Programs such as Reseller, Services, Referral, Platform, Sponsorship/Branding·       Establish, execute and monitor operating procedures for the team·       Develop tools and capabilities that allow the team to support field enablement for Partner Program elements such as, Incentives, Rules of Engagement, Deal Registration·       Create reporting to collect and manage feedback from partners and use that information to enhance programs or create initiatives to improve partner experience.·       Work cross functionally with sales operations, marketing, finance, enablement, and technical teams to secure, operationalize and manage all aspects of the overall Channel function.·       Measure and manage team results and articulate performance and support needs to senior leadership.·       Hold team accountable for deliverables and drive continuous improvement.This is a hybrid position. Hybrid employees can alternate time between both remote and office. Employees in hybrid roles are expected to work from the office 2-3 set days a week (determined by leadership/site), with a general guidepost of being in the office 50% or more of the time based on business needs.Locations: Atlanta, Austin or Denver
